Researcher, Artist, Effective Digital rebel
Maria Sibylla Merian was created on 2 April 1647, in Frankfurt-on-the-Maine, Germany, just like the Renaissance was giving method to age Enlightenment. Maria was created towards the second wife of Matthäus Merian the Elder, prominent writer of natural history texts.
Maria didn’t have inclination to involve herself within the posting business. She centered on her scientific and artistic leanings, and she or he came by individuals naturally. From the moment she could first handle a brush or pen, she came the plants and creatures she saw round her.
Maria’s father died when she was three years old. The year after, Maria’s mother married Flemish flower painter Jacob Martell, who grew to become Maria’s first, and highly encouraging, teacher. Martell frequently needed to travel on business, as well as on individuals occasions he entrusted among his students, Abraham Mignon, to consider within the training.

Maria authored at age 13, “I collected all of the caterpillars I possibly could find to be able to study their metamorphosis. I therefore withdrew from society and devoted myself to those research.”
She started journaling regularly at age 16 and ongoing until she was 69. Somewhere throughout the intervening centuries, Maria’s journal was lost. It resurfaced in 1976 and was released within the original German.
Maria married the artist, Johannes Andreas Graff, in 1665. The pair ongoing to reside in Frankfurt, as well as their first daughter, Johanna Helena, was created in 1668. In 1670 the household gone to live in Nuremberg. Their second daughter, Dorothea Maria, was created in 1678.
Women weren’t allowed to generate money as artists in “Enlightened” Germany. But women could produce and publish “models for embroidery.” Like a youthful lady in her own early twenties, Maria required benefit of this loophole to write her first effort, Flowerbook.
She also built her very own business — selling silks handpainted together with her designs. She employed female apprentices. The audience carefully played around with on pigments and produced lasting offers that will not harm the silk.
This brought to some passion for the development of silk, in the earthworm level. Could other insect larvae — caterpillars — also create a silk that may be grown in your area? She collected caterpillars and looked after them, but didn’t look for a local silk creating creature within the lot. Rather, Maria found the muse for any treatise: The Wonderful Metamorphosis and Special Nourishment of Caterpillars.
She also ongoing the practice, whenever you can, of taking and taking care of live animals to be used as models, instead of depending around the more conventional practice of working from maintained individuals.
Single Working Mother
Using the writing of her first treatise, Maria Sibylla Merian also discovered a brand new calling: highly gifted women may also function as scientific illustrators. Maria left her husband in 1685. Following a ten-year detour inside a strict Labadist religious commune, Maria gone to live in Amsterdam, where she supported herself and her two youthful kids together with her scientific illustrations.
Each of Maria’s kids increased to pursue careers in illustration, both together with their mother and themselves.
The Middle age Marvel Meets the ” New World ”
Women simply didn’t travel with no male escortwithin the Enlightened Age. Obviously, Maria Sibylla Merian didn’t obtain the memo. At age 52, Maria embarked together with her youngest daughter, Dorothea Maria, on the male-free cruise towards the Nederlander colony of Surinam in South Usa — a voyage three several weeks lengthy.
There, Maria and Dorothea analyzed native plants, bugs, reptiles and amphibians within their native habitat. Dealing with dried imports just wouldn’t do.
There, sadly, additionally they possessed slaves. Maria was, however, appalled in the way many slaves were treated in Surinam, and spoke out from the cruelty.
Maria had intended a five-year stay, but malaria forced her revisit Amsterdam for only 2 yrs.
In 1705, Maria released her most critical work, Metamorphosis from the Bugs of Surinam, in Latin and Nederlander Because animal classification was not designed in scientific stone, it incorporated studies of frogs and caimans and snakes. A posthumous edition made an appearance later, underneath the title, Dissertation in Insect Decades and Metamorphosis in Surinam.
Maria created illustrations well into senior years. In 1717, Maria Sybilla Merian died from the stroke. At that time she’d experienced discussions using the personal physician of Czar Peter the truly amazing of Russia for having her work. The discussions didn’t move fast enough, and Maria was listed like a pauper after her dying. She did, however, have the ability to escape a pauper’s communal funeral.
At the time Maria was hidden, the doctor arranged to ship a few of her papers, and her personal study book, to St. Petersburg. Annually later, Dorothea Maria received a commission to fresh paint individuals for the reason that city.
The previous Ussr launched a number of Maria’s original operate in the seventies. Curiosity about her work is constantly on the flourish. 18th Century models of her books and vintage prints command handsome prices.
